New PCL 5 Commands
The Finish Mode command allows the user to specify the finish, matte
or glossy, to be applied to the document. A normal page has a matte
finish. Glossy finish can be requested to be applied to the page as it is
printed. The finish is distinct from the type of media. Therefore, a
matte finish can be requested for glossy media, and a glossy finish
can be requested for plain or matte paper.
?&b#F
The finish mode must be set before the first page is marked and
applies to all the pages in the document. Each document defaults to a
matte finish.
# = 0 - Matte finish
1 - Glossy finish
Default =0
Range = 0, 1 (command is ignored for invalid values)
